About Nayim

Mohamed Alí Amar (born 5 November 1966), known as Nayim, is a Spanish former professional footballer who played as a central midfielder. He scored a last-minute goal for Real Zaragoza in the 1995 UEFA Cup Winners' Cup Final against Arsenal, with a lob from the half way line in the final minute of extra time. Over eight seasons in La Liga, he appeared in 130 matches and scored five goals. He started his professional career with Barcelona and also represented Tottenham for five years, making over 100 league appearances. He broke into the first team under Terry Venables, but had very few opportunities due to 18 months of injuries.
